                        Some nice words from that Benitez hating cunt Carragher :

                        "Dirk's a big game player. You look at his record in big games, taking penalties in shoot outs and you never think he's gonna miss. He's got a great record from penalties, he got the winner against Man United a couple of weeks ago in the FA Cup and he always gets important goals and always plays well in big games."

                        "He showed that again at Wembley, coming off the bench and getting that goal. I was delighted for him that we won as it's his first medal but I was disappointed that his goal wasn't the winner. He cleared one off the line as well and it would have been great for him if his goal had settled it. He was as delighted as anyone afterwards though, he was desperate to get hold of his first trophy."

                        "His penalty was vital, if he'd have missed that I think it would have been the end of us after missing the first two. The pressure of that penalty was massive but to put it away the way he did shows what type of player he is and the mental strength the lad has got."
